Subject: [PATCH v2 2/3] driver core: Read atomic counter once in driver_probe_done()

Between printing the debug message and actual check atomic counter can be
altered. For better debugging experience read atomic counter value only once.

drivers/base/dd.c | 7 ++++---
1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/base/dd.c b/drivers/base/dd.c
index 43720beb5300..efd0e4c16ba5 100644
--- a/drivers/base/dd.c
+++ b/drivers/base/dd.c
@@ -669,9 +669,10 @@ static int really_probe_debug(struct device *dev, struct device_driver *drv)
*/
int driver_probe_done(void)
{
- pr_debug("%s: probe_count = %d\n", __func__,
- atomic_read(&probe_count));
- if (atomic_read(&probe_count))
+ int local_probe_count = atomic_read(&probe_count);
+
+ pr_debug("%s: probe_count = %d\n", __func__, local_probe_count);
+ if (local_probe_count)
return -EBUSY;
return 0;
}
